Skip to content
View arismoko's full-sized avatar

Highlights

  • Pro

Block or report arismoko

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
arismoko/README.md

Hey, I'm Aria

I work with Solid.js, React, Node.js, and Python most days.

What I'm working on

buddy.nvim - MCP server for Neovim. You write tools in Lua and they work as both MCP tools and native Neovim plugins.

LDOC - A plain-text DSL that compiles to DOCX for legal documents. I wrote the whole compiler pipeline in TypeScript (lexer, parser, binder, emitter), added embedded Lua expressions, and built an LSP with completions, diagnostics, and go-to-definition. A personal project I use at work.

Playmat - Cockatrice in the browser. Multiplayer Magic: The Gathering tabletop built with React and PartyKit. Deck building, card zones, and real-time sync in the browser.

Phish Food - Hand-drawn platformer I built in Unity for SEAJAM. Dynamic music, story-driven, rated 4/5.

Pinned Loading

  1. LDOC LDOC Public

    A plain-text DSL for authoring legal documents that compiles to DOCX, with a full LSP server and Lua expression support

    TypeScript

  2. buddy.nvim buddy.nvim Public

    AI-powered MCP server for Neovim - bridge your editor to LLM agents

    Lua 23 1

  3. playmat playmat Public

    Browser-based multiplayer card game tabletop (Cockatrice in the browser)

    TypeScript

  4. avim avim Public

    A Neovim-like Editor inside of Minecraft

    Lua 2

  5. key-b0x key-b0x Public

    Play Melee with your keyboard!

    Rust 6